Manuscript Format Template for DOCX Submissions
A manuscript format template is a repeatable set of document styles, not a decorative layout.
A useful manuscript template defines page margins, body text, paragraph indents, chapter headings, title page fields, and page numbers in a consistent DOCX structure.

Formatting rules
What to check before you use this format
Writers are looking for a reusable manuscript layout they can apply to a draft.
Page setup
1 inch margins and standard paper size
Body style
12 pt readable font, double spacing, first-line indent
Chapter style
Plain chapter headings with page breaks
Title page fields
Title, author name, contact details, and word count
Reusable styles
Use styles instead of local formatting where possible
Step-by-step formatting workflow
Start from a clean DOCX
Templates work best when the document does not already contain heavy manual formatting.
Apply core styles
Set the body, chapter, and title page patterns before reviewing individual paragraphs.
Scan for inconsistent formatting
A template should reveal where text does not match the expected style.
Save a reusable copy
If you repeatedly submit similar work, keep a clean baseline file for future manuscripts.

Common formatting mistakes
- Using a visually attractive template that is not suitable for submissions.
- Pasting text from Google Docs or Word with hidden styles still attached.
- Editing each paragraph manually instead of applying a consistent document style.
- Skipping the recipient's official guidelines because a template looks correct.
Frequently asked questions
Is a manuscript template the same as a book template?
No. A manuscript template is for review and submission. A book template is usually for production or publication layout.
Can I use a template in Microsoft Word?
Yes. A DOCX template can use Word styles for body text, headings, margins, and page numbers.
